Fenton Lake is set in a forest of ponderosa pine with a feeling of isolated wilderness. The lake is primarily a fishing spot, as boats are limited to hand powered craft, and swimming is prohibited. The lake is stocked with trout in the spring and fall.
Directions: From Los Alamos, Take Highway 4 west to Highway 126.
Elevation: 7,900 feet
Elevation Gain: Minimal
Distance: 2 miles
Difficulty: Easy
